Understanding the Importance of Proper Height Adjustment
Proper height adjustment is essential for maintaining a healthy and visually appealing lawn. Cutting your grass at the right height helps to promote healthy growth, prevent weed invasion, and enhance the overall appearance of your lawn. If you cut your grass too short, it can lead to stress on the blades, making them more susceptible to disease and pests. On the other hand, cutting your grass too tall can result in uneven growth and a higher risk of weed invasion.
Factors to Consider When Adjusting the Height
Before adjusting the height on your Sun Joe lawn mower, there are several factors you need to consider. These include:
The type of grass you have: Different types of grass have varying height requirements. For example, cool-season grasses such as Kentucky bluegrass and perennial ryegrass typically require a higher cutting height than warm-season grasses like Bermudagrass and zoysiagrass.
The time of year: The cutting height may need to be adjusted depending on the time of year. For example, during the spring and fall, you may need to cut your grass at a higher height to promote healthy growth.
The desired appearance: The height at which you cut your grass can greatly impact its appearance. If you want a manicured look, you may need to cut your grass at a lower height.

Step-by-Step Guide to Adjusting the Height
Adjusting the height on your Sun Joe lawn mower is a relatively simple process that can be completed in a few easy steps. Here’s a step-by-step guide to help you get started:
First, locate the height adjustment lever, which is typically located on the side or rear of the mower.
Next, pull the lever out to release the height adjustment mechanism.
Then, move the lever up or down to the desired height setting. The height settings are usually indicated by a series of notches or marks on the lever.
Once you have selected the desired height, push the lever back in to secure it in place.
Finally, check the height setting by measuring the distance between the blade and the ground.

How do I know what height to set my Sun Joe lawn mower to?
The ideal height to set your Sun Joe lawn mower to will depend on the type of grass you have, as well as the time of year and climate. Generally, it’s recommended to keep the cutting height between 2.5 and 3 inches for most cool-season grasses, such as Kentucky bluegrass and perennial ryegrass. For warm-season grasses, such as Bermudagrass and zoysiagrass, a slightly lower cutting height of 1.5 to 2.5 inches may be more suitable. However, it’s always a good idea to check the specific recommendations for your type of grass, as this can vary.

Can I adjust the height on my Sun Joe lawn mower while it is in use?
It’s generally not recommended to adjust the height on your Sun Joe lawn mower while it is in use. This is because adjusting the height can affect the balance and stability of the mower, which can lead to accidents or injuries. Additionally, making adjustments while the mower is in use can also cause the mower to vibrate or wobble, which can lead to uneven cutting and reduce the overall performance of the mower.
Instead, it’s best to adjust the height on your Sun Joe lawn mower when it is not in use, such as before or after mowing. This will give you a chance to safely and accurately make adjustments, without the risk of accidents or injuries.
